Output 88a1c907ad982cd708f9f2bc4d074c266678ec6adb9ab282980b5862ff3c216b:899

value
2381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9af85eb31704a7c5aa84d7a8567e039d6f8bee OP_EQUAL
address
3QzXsyhgTNPMzeGpu3P22dhqKm5jkyJcEo
transaction
88a1c907ad982cd708f9f2bc4d074c266678ec6adb9ab282980b5862ff3c216b
confirmations
323541
spent
true